## Tuning

The receipt mailer (Almsgate) batches donation receipts and sends through the Thornquay relay. On-call: if the queue backs up, resist the urge to crank batch size — the relay rate-limits per connection, and bigger batches just mean bigger retries. Scale worker count first, then shorten the flush interval. Dedupe window must stay longer than the retry horizon or donors get duplicate receipts, which generates tickets. All knobs live in one place and are read at worker start. Current production values follow.

tuning table, kajop-yafof:
QUOTAS = {
    "wenath": 10,
    "ulaael": 5,
}

## Splitting the user module out of Corewald

Hey plugin folks — we're carving the user module out of the Corewald monolith into its own service, Driftgate. Your hooks keep working, but auth calls now route through the Driftgate shim. Test against the sandbox before the cutover week. If your sandbox credentials get wiped during migration (it happens), reset access using the recovery passphrase below, which is:

unlock words, fajog-yawep: ralael-istath

# Flaglight Rollouts — Approvals

Quick version for on-call: any rollout touching more than 5% of traffic needs an approval in Flaglight before the ramp continues. Kill switches don't need approval — just flip them and note it in the incident channel. Scheduled ramps pause automatically if error budget burns hot. If you're stuck at 2 a.m. with a pending approval, there's one person authorized to override, and that's the approver below.

account owner for tagep-bafof: Norael Gilax Juleth

Finance Review Summary — Legacy Uplift

Quick recap for the team: the 7% increase on legacy Pinewick contracts landed better than modeled — churn under 2%, revenue uplift tracking ahead of plan. Collections are normal, no dunning spike. Next wave hits the older Harrowell tier in Q3. The strategic context sits in the note below.

internal memo for baweg-fadug: Only 5 of the 100 pilot accounts renewed Ralwyn, so a churn review is set for April 1.

Hi team — handing over the Quillgate stale-cache postmortem. Summary: the edge cache served expired pricing pages for six hours because invalidation events were dropped during the 2.9 rollout. Action items are in the postmortem doc; the remaining task is re-publishing the signed cache-purge job. To finish that, run the purge publisher with the signing key included just below.

deploy key for kagup-bawig: bky9_ZMq28eTw9